WebJan 20, 2024 · Start with a clean slate. Remove everything from the shelves and clean them. Choose your best pieces or start with a collection. Start with the heaviest and tallest items first grouping in odd numbers and varying the heights. Then layer pieces from front to back. Stack place settings if storage is an issue.
